The stateโs nursery, which mostly grows plants for land management agencies, is opening today, May 12, to the public. The Nevada Division of Forestry State Tree Nursery in Washoe Valley is designed to help landowners find plants suitable for things like windbreaks, erosion control, water conservation and preserving wildlife habitats in this region. All the plantsโfrom chokecherry shrubs and blanket flower to Jeffrey pine and quaking aspenโare grown at the nursery and so have adapted to thrive through Nevadaโs cold winters and hot summers.
